Continental Championship Wrestling was a professional wrestling promotion based in Knoxville, Tennessee, and Dothan, Alabama from 1985 until 1989, owned by Ron Fuller. Use this playlist to watch all of my 1986 Continental uploads in order: • … how to solve merlins trialWebRodney Agatupu Anoa'i (born 2 October, 1966, died 23 October, 2000) worked in the CWA as 'Giant Kokina' in 1988. He returned in 1993 as 'Yokozuna', on loan from the World Wrestling Federation. Anoa'i debuted in 1984.
